Books are the most commonly known sources of information. Ever since the electronic book reader has been introduced,Why Electronic Book Readers Can Make Life Easier For Students Articles it has already been seen as a threat to what we once had before - written literature. However, its introduction to the market has also brought about various advantages not only to ordinary individuals but to students as well. With these devices, students need not struggle bringing such heavy books with them. They also don't have to worry about forgetting their books or having health issues due to the constant burden of heavy bags. No doubt it; students can benefit from using ebooks and it's time universities take advantage of this. The first reason is simply because of health concerns. From junior high all the way through college, students have to bear the burden of several classes-worth of books, some of those books being considerable in size. This can be a major problem as it can lead to a kid being physically worn out by the end of the day or developing back problems later on. The problem is so severe that some companies have designed their backpacks after heavy-load camping packs to help reduce lower back strain. If all of a kid's books were on a light e-reader they would never forget one and they wouldn't have to lug around 50 pounds on their back all day.The second reason why ebook readers would be a good substitute for a backpack of books is its practicality. College students wait in long lines every start of the semester just to get the books they need. And they try to get first shot at second-hand but in-good-condition books. Then at the end of the semester, they line up again to get these books sold. With an ebook reader, there would be no need for all those long lines because you can download books wirelessly in minutes. We all know that to the conscientious student, savings in time can go a long way in pursuing other important activities.Cost is another great, if not obvious, reason to make the switch. While a $400-500 ebook reader may not seem like savings, it pales in comparison to what the average student will spend on books. Depending on their major, some students may even spend that much on just one book! The ebook reader offers the opportunity to cut back on long term spending by making one investment. And nothing is worse than waiting an hour in line to sell your hundred dollar book back only to get nothing more than lunch money in return.College students already have a lot of things to think about and if we want to make learning easier for them, giving them better alternatives than lugging around books or waiting in line will help a lot. With the advent of technology, students can now make use of ebook reading devices that will give them more time for academic pursuits and less stress worrying about bringing so many books all the time. Having ebook readers would also benefit the teachers because they won't have to worry if their students have the reading materials they need.
